+void HID_Kb_DataAvail(tUSBInterface *Dev, int EndPt, int Length, void *Data)
+{
+       tUSB_Keyboard   *info;
+       info = USB_GetDeviceDataPtr(Dev);
+
+       LOG("info = %p", info);
+       
+       if( info->bIsBoot )
+       {
+               Uint8   *bytes = Data;
+               Uint8   modchange = bytes[0] ^ info->oldmods;
+               LOG("modchange = %x", modchange);
+               // Modifiers
+               const int firstmod = 224;       // from qemu
+               for( int i = 0; i < 8; i ++ )
+               {
+                       if( !(modchange & (1 << i)) )   continue ;
+                       if( bytes[0] & (1 << i) ) {
+                               LOG("mod press %i", firstmod+i);
+                               Keyboard_HandleKey(info->Info, firstmod + i);
+                       }
+                       else {
+                               LOG("mod release %i", firstmod+i);
+                               Keyboard_HandleKey(info->Info, (1 << 31)|(firstmod + i));
+                       }
+               }
+               info->oldmods = bytes[0];
+               
+               // Keycodes
+               // - Presses
+               for( int i = 0; i < 6; i ++ )
+               {
+                        int    j;
+                       Uint8   code = bytes[2+i];
+                       // Check if the button was pressed before
+                       for( j = 0; j < 6; j ++ )
+                       {
+                               if( info->oldkeys[j] == code )
+                               {
+                                       info->oldkeys[j] = 0;
+                                       break;
+                               }
+                       }
+                       // Press?
+                       if( j == 6 ) {
+                               LOG("press %i", code);
+                               Keyboard_HandleKey(info->Info, (0 << 31)|code);
+                       }
+               }
+               // - Check for releases
+               for( int i = 0; i < 6; i ++ )
+               {
+                       if( info->oldkeys[i] ) {
+                               LOG("release %i", info->oldkeys[i]);
+                               Keyboard_HandleKey(info->Info, (1 << 31)|info->oldkeys[i]);
+                       }
+               }
+               // - Update state
+               memcpy(info->oldkeys, bytes+2, 6);
+       }
+       else
+       {
+               // Oops... TODO: Support non boot keyboards
+       }
+}
